Hybridní jádro: Porovnání verzí

Smazaný obsah Přidaný obsah
ShadowRobot (diskuse | příspěvky)
m WPCleaner v1.41b - Fixed using WP:WCW (Odkaz shodný se svým popisem)
m →‎macOS: Mac OS X => macOS
Řádek 12:
Jádro [[Windows CE]] (tj. též [[Windows Mobile]] a [[Windows Phone 7]]) používalo původně mikrojádro, avšak verze [[Windows Embedded CE 6.0]] v roce 2006 přesunula z výkonových důvodů ovladače, [[Grafické uživatelské rozhraní|grafický subsystém]] a [[souborový systém]] dovnitř do jádra, čímž došlo k posunu k hybridnímu jádru.
 
=== Mac OS XmacOS ===
[[OS X|Mac OS XmacOS]] používá hybridní jádro [[XNU]]. Firma [[Apple Inc.]] toto jádro získala a vyvinula pro použití v Mac OS XmacOS operačních systémech. Uvolněno bylo jako [[Svobodný software|free]] a [[Otevřený software|open source]] [[software]], jako součást operačního systému [[Darwin (operační systém)|Darwin]]. XNU je [[akronym]] pro ''X is Not Unix''.
XNU původně vyvíjela firma [[NeXT]] pro operační systém [[NeXTSTEP]], jednalo se o hybridní jádro kombinující verzi 2.5 [[mikrojádro|mikrojádra]] [[Mach (jádro)|Mach]] s komponenty 4.3[[BSD]] a objektově orientovaným [[API]] pro vývoj [[Ovladač zařízení|ovladačů]], tzv. Driver Kit.
Poté, co Apple koupil NeXT, byla komponenta [[Mach (jádro)|Mach]] vylepšena na verzi 3.0, části BSD kódu byly doplněny o kód z projektu [[FreeBSD]] a Driver Kit nahradilo [[C++]] API pro vývoj ovladačů, tzv. I/O Kit.